Canvas, a club, that is so popular that many millenniums refer to going to canvas as mandatory pilgrimage. Whether it’s Friday night’s The Bronx or their Chanel No. 5’s launch show - there’s always something going on at Canvas, 6 days a week. Aptly named, the club is perfect for art-lovers as Canvas allows the public to connect to art, and the art connect to the public as a creative space during the daytime, and a vibrant club with its neon-lit dance floor at night. It’s the place to be in 2017, and the years to come.

Remember the old Funan Centre where you often go to to repair your broken phone or laptop. It’s been over a year since it has closed its doors to the public, and now it has become one of Singaporeans go-to places for graffiti walls. The arts surround the building parameters with graffiti spray painted onto the construction gates. It is definitely not your typical construction eyesore. The art wall at Funan juxtaposes the seriousness and solemness of Singapore’s Central Business District, while paying homage to the local arts scene. From artists, for art.

National Gallery Singapore
The coveted medium for artists to display their works recently opened its doors to the public. The talented local and south-east asian artists have interesting and mind-stimulating artworks and exhibitions all year round. Formally part of the Supreme Court and City Hall, this 88 year-old building is the perfect place for an art-lover to explore more about the art interpreted by creative people.
